Structural Integrity Associates, Inc. is looking for a motivated civil/structural Consultant to join our Critical Infrastructure Solutions team in our San Jose, CA office. Remote or other office locations (San Diego, CA, Denver, CO, Sacramento, CA, or Atlanta, GA) may be considered.
A Consultant is an individual that has diversified knowledge of engineering principles, business development and leadership abilities, and capable of taking full responsibility for organizing, executing, and coordinating project assignments. Project assignments may include 3D modeling, advanced analysis and design of various industrial building and non-building structures and nonstructural components. The company operates in a variety of industries including design and maintenance of civil infrastructure, nuclear power, healthcare, dams and waterways, transportation, defense, pressure vessels and piping, and mechanical and electrical equipment. The individual should have experience in working with stakeholders to understand issues faced and develop scopes of work for proposals.

Certain positions at SIA may require access to information and technology which is subject to Export Administration Regulations 15 CFR 730-774, including those of the US Department of Energy (DOE) in 10 CFR 810 and Nuclear Regulatory Commission (NRC) 10 CFR Part 110. Hiring decisions for such positions must comply with these regulations and may result in SIA limiting its consideration of foreign nationals who are citizens of countries that are not on the DOE’s Generally Authorized Destinations List.
